21 Feb 2025
Laravel Cloud: A New Era in Laravel Application Deployment
On the 24th February 2025, the Laravel community is set to witness a significant milestone with the launch of Laravel Cloud. This new platform, announced by Laravel creator Taylor Otwell, promises to revolutionise the way developers deploy and manage Laravel applications. As we approach this eagerly anticipated release, let’s explore what Laravel Cloud has to offer and how it might impact the Laravel ecosystem.
What is Laravel Cloud?
Laravel Cloud is positioned as a fully managed infrastructure platform, specifically optimised for Laravel and PHP applications. It aims to simplify the deployment process, allowing developers to focus more on coding and less on DevOps complexities. The platform is designed to handle various aspects of application management, including:
Auto-scaling capabilities
Built-in DDoS protection
Push-to-deploy functionality
Serverless database management with Laravel Serverless Postgres
Key Features and Benefits
Rapid Deployment: During a demonstration at Laracon, Taylor Otwell showcased the ability to deploy a Laravel application in just 25 seconds, highlighting the platform’s efficiency.
Cost-Effective Scaling: Laravel Cloud introduces a pay-as-you-go model, allowing developers to scale resources based on demand. This approach is particularly beneficial for side projects or applications with variable traffic.
Database Management: The platform offers automated database management, including features like auto-hibernation for inactive databases, potentially reducing costs for less active projects.
Simplified DevOps: Laravel Cloud aims to eliminate the need for manual server configuration, load balancing, and database backups, streamlining the entire deployment process.
Pricing Structure
Laravel Cloud will offer three distinct pricing tiers:
Sandbox Plan:
£0 per month base cost
Pay-as-you-go pricing for resources
Ideal for small projects and testing
Production Plan:
£20 per month plus usage
Includes advanced features like custom domains and larger instance sizes
Enterprise Plan:
Custom pricing based on specific needs
Offers additional features such as unlimited auto-scaling and dedicated compute resources
What to Expect on Launch Day
The 24th of February 2025 is shaping up to be a significant day for the Laravel community. Alongside Laravel Cloud, we can expect:
The release of Laravel 12
A revamped Laravel.com website
New starter kits for Livewire, React, and Vue
Potential Impact on Laravel Development
Laravel Cloud has the potential to significantly streamline the deployment process for Laravel applications. By offering a managed platform that handles many of the complexities of server management and scaling, it could allow developers to focus more on application development and less on infrastructure concerns.
It’s important to note that while Laravel Cloud offers many benefits, it may not be the ideal solution for every project. Developers working on applications that require specific server configurations or those who prefer more control over their infrastructure may still opt for alternative deployment methods.
Our Perspective
Laravel Cloud represents an exciting development in the Laravel ecosystem. Its focus on simplifying deployment and management aligns well with Laravel’s philosophy of developer-friendly tools. The platform’s pricing structure, particularly the Sandbox plan, makes it accessible for developers to test and experiment with minimal financial commitment.
However, as with any new technology, it will be crucial to see how Laravel Cloud performs in real-world scenarios and at scale. The true test will come in the months following its launch as developers begin to integrate it into their workflows and deploy production applications.
Get Expert Assistance
For more information on how Laravel Cloud could benefit your projects or to discuss your Laravel development needs, please don’t hesitate to get in touch with our team of experts.
Latest Blog